怎么使用fork连接git仓库更新至最新代码
时间: 2024-09-09 20:10:40 浏览: 71
使用fork连接git仓库以更新至最新代码的步骤如下:
1. 首先,确保你已经fork了想要更新的远程仓库,并且克隆了这个fork后的仓库到本地。
2. 在本地仓库目录下,添加原始仓库(upstream)作为远程仓库的一个引用。这可以通过以下命令完成:
```
git remote add upstream <原始仓库的URL>
```
请将`<原始仓库的URL>`替换为实际的原始仓库URL。
3. 接下来,使用`fetch`命令从原始仓库获取最新的分支和数据:
```
git fetch upstream
```
4. 切换到你的本地仓库中的主分支(通常是`master`或`main`):
```
git checkout master
```
或者如果你使用的是`main`分支:
```
git checkout main
```
5. 然后,使用`rebase`命令将原始仓库的更新应用到你的主分支上:
```
git rebase upstream/master
```
如果原始仓库使用的是`main`分支,命令则应该是:
```
git rebase upstream/main
```
这将把原始仓库的更新应用到你当前的本地分支上,并且解决可能出现的任何冲突。
6. 如果一切顺利,你可以使用`git push`命令将更新后的代码推送到你的远程fork仓库:
```
git push origin master
```
或者对于`main`分支:
```
git push origin main
```
请注意,在执行rebase操作时,如果出现冲突需要手动解决冲突后再继续rebase过程。解决冲突通常涉及到编辑冲突文件,然后使用`git add`标记为已解决,最后继续rebase操作。
阅读全文